Biodiversity Research in the Republic of Palau

The Republic of Palau is renowned for its extraordinary biodiversity, hosting unique ecosystems that are vital for global ecological health. Situated in the western Pacific Ocean, Palau is home to approximately 1,500 species of marine life, including diverse coral reefs that serve as essential habitats for countless species. However, these ecosystems are under threat from climate change, overfishing, and habitat degradation. The urgent need to conduct thorough ecological research arises from the necessity to understand and address these challenges effectively.

Researchers, especially students and local scientists, encounter barriers such as limited funding and scarce resources for comprehensive field studies. This is particularly true in Palau, where the geographic isolation and small population can make it difficult to secure necessary financial backing for ecological projects. The academic community within Palau, comprising both local and international institutions, often lacks the infrastructure needed for advanced research initiatives, leading to missed opportunities for critical ecological discoveries and conservation efforts.
